Senior Hospitality Paralegal Career & Resume Guide
As a Senior Hospitality Paralegal, your resume needs to showcase your expertise in navigating the complex legal landscape of the hospitality industry. Hiring managers seek candidates who possess a deep understanding of hospitality laws and regulations, combined with strong analytical and communication skills. Your resume should highlight your experience in areas such as contract negotiation, litigation support, regulatory compliance (including alcohol beverage control and food safety), and real estate transactions specific to hotels, restaurants, and entertainment venues. Showcase your proficiency with industry-standard tools like Westlaw, LexisNexis, and specialized hospitality legal databases. Quantify your accomplishments whenever possible, detailing the size of contracts you managed, the number of cases you supported, or the impact of your compliance efforts. Emphasize your ability to conduct thorough legal research, analyze data to identify risks, and effectively communicate legal concepts to both legal and non-legal stakeholders. Clearly demonstrate your leadership skills by highlighting instances where you mentored junior paralegals or led projects related to legal compliance or process improvement. A well-structured resume will include sections for professional experience, education, relevant certifications (e.g., NALA Certified Paralegal), and skills, all tailored to demonstrate your value within the hospitality sector. To stand out, focus on your ability to proactively identify and mitigate legal risks, ensuring the smooth and compliant operation of hospitality businesses.
